    Re: Litton (Corse) Front Suspension Question

    Ford Granada Scorpio as used by Corse "I", Ultima & Gd.
    The inner hexagonal drive is not required, simply hold the drive flange/upright across the wheel studs in a vice & the tighten/untighten the nut as required which is located under the dust cover on the other side of the hub.
